Hi, when I run npm-install, there are “7 high severity vulnerabilities” please guide. thanks
Hi,
the warnings related with react-script dependencies, It’s dev dependency and running on development not production.
create-react-app is official generator, its not a real vulnerability, these are false positives. You can safely ignore them.
Checkout related issue at https://github.com/facebook/create-react-app/issues/11174

Hi!
Our application is offered as SaaS in a single domain.
By ordering the Extend License we’ll be able to use the Fuse React template in our application without licensing problems. Please, let me know if I am correct.
Thank you!
Hi, Yes you can use extended license. With Extended license, you can build a single End Product that you can use or transfer to a client where end users of the Product can be charged for. For example; A SaaS type application where multiple individual customers can have paid access to the provided service(s).
Best regards.
